Metabolic Testing

Metabolic testing provides valuable insights into an individual’s metabolism. This process measures resting metabolic rate (RMR) and other factors. RMR indicates how many calories the body burns at rest. It helps determine daily caloric needs accurately.

Fitness professionals use this information to design personalized routines. They can recommend specific exercises that align with the individual’s metabolic profile. For instance, someone with a slower metabolism may benefit from high-intensity interval training (HIIT). This type of workout can boost calorie burn even after exercising.

Testing can also reveal how efficiently the body uses macronutrients like proteins, fats, and carbohydrates. Knowledge of these metrics allows for more precise adjustments in diet and exercise.

Lifestyle Factors

Lifestyle factors are equally important in customized fitness programs. Stress levels, sleep patterns, and daily habits all affect physical health. High stress can lead to weight gain and hinder fat loss efforts. Therefore, integrating stress management techniques is crucial in fitness plans.

Sleep quality impacts metabolism and recovery. Poor sleep can disrupt hormones related to hunger and appetite. Customized programs often include recommendations for better sleep hygiene. This may involve setting regular sleep schedules or practicing relaxation techniques.

Moreover, understanding daily routines helps create realistic fitness goals. Programs must align with individual lifestyles for better adherence. A busy schedule requires flexible workout options that fit into daily life.

Progressive Training

Progressive training is vital for achieving personal fitness goals. This approach involves gradually increasing the intensity of workouts. It allows individuals to build strength without risking burnout.

Setting clear, achievable goals is essential. For example, someone aiming to run a 5K should increase distance slowly. They might start with short runs, then gradually add more time each week. This method not only boosts confidence but also enhances physical capability over time.

Injury Prevention

Personalized exercise plays a significant role in preventing injuries. Many people push themselves too hard, especially when following generic programs. Customized plans consider each person’s limitations and past injuries.

For instance, someone recovering from a knee injury would require specific modifications. They might focus on strength training for supporting muscles while avoiding stress on the joint. By tailoring exercises this way, individuals can improve performance while minimizing risks.
